ABSTRACT:
Anthraquinones are prepared by reacting a 1,4-naphthoquinone with trans-1-acetoxybutadiene in a polar solvent at a temperature of from 30.degree. to 60.degree. C, optionally in the presence of acetic acid. 1-acetoxy-1,4,4a,9a-tetrahydroanthraquinone is produced which is then treated with oxygen at temperatures of 100.degree. to 130.degree. C without isolation, optionally after adding a salt of acetic acid or a compound which forms an acetic acid salt under the reaction conditions.
